Yuvraj Singh, India's batting sensation and renowned ICC World
Cup 2011 ‘Player of the tournament’ today launched his dream
project, ‘Yuvraj Singh Centre of Excellence’ at Pathways
Schools. State of the art training centres, with world class
facilities will be operational at Pathways Schools in Noida,
Balliawas and Aravali, Gurgaon.
The Yuvraj Singh Centre of Excellence (YSCE) will provide
both outdoor and indoor training facilities to budding cricketers
and will also appoint highly skilled coaches to train students to
become world class cricketers. The three centres will be the NCR’s
first ever cricketing training ground to offer indoor facilities
like bowling machines, swimming pool and gym, for students to
practice cricketing techniques and to also build mental and physical
stamina. These centres will be open to the students as well as, the
general public.

Pathways and Yuvraj will work together for the Yuvraj Singh
Centres of Excellence at Pathways from 1st December 2011
to provide world class cricket coaching facilities to budding
cricketers around the 1484 sq-km NCR region which includes the
catchment areas of Delhi, Noida, Gurgaon, Faridabad and Ghaziabad.
The YSCE will bring to their centres some of the most respected and
established names from the Indian and the International cricket for
coaching purpose. The trainees will benefit from the ultra-modern
training methods and will constantly widen their cricket skills in
sync with the demands of the modern game.
